Sophia of Hanover holds a fascinating yet often understated place in modern history. Her impact, mainly felt through her lineage, is intertwined with the broader narrative of the British monarchy. Born in 1630, she belonged to the House of Stuart as the daughter of Elizabeth Stuart and the Elector Palatine, but more importantly, she was a key figure in the lineage that led to the establishment of the House of Hanover in Britain. It’s remarkable how her existence was pivotal in shaping the future of the British crown!

Fast forward to the early 18th century, following the death of Queen Anne in 1714, Sophia was next in line to the throne due to the Act of Settlement 1701, which aimed to ensure a Protestant succession. It’s quite thrilling to think about how her appointment as the heiress was a fundamental moment that influenced the monarchy's religious and political landscape. Though she passed away shortly before ascending the throne, her son, George I, became the first Hanoverian king of Great Britain, marking a significant moment in British history.

Moreover, Sophia's legacy is also apparent in how historians perceive her character. She was known for her intelligence and astuteness, reportedly skilled in politics and diplomacy. Her correspondence with notable figures of her time reflects a keen mind that engaged with the scientific and cultural currents of the Enlightenment. Many appreciate her as a learned woman who contributed to the rich tapestry of European royal history beyond mere lineage. What Was The Role Of Sophia Of Hanover In British History?

2 답변2025-09-14 04:03:35
The story of Sophia of Hanover is quite fascinating and delves deep into the political intricacies of British history. To put it simply, she played a pivotal role as a potential heir to the British throne. Born in 1630, she was the daughter of King James I of England's granddaughter, Elizabeth Stuart, and went on to become the Electress of Hanover. Her connection to the British royal family became critical in the context of the 1701 Act of Settlement, which was designed to secure a Protestant succession to the throne. This move was particularly significant after the turmoil of the English Civil War and the subsequent restoration of the monarchy. Sophia was particularly appealing as a potential queen because she was a Protestant, which made her suitable in the eyes of the Parliament that was wary of any Catholic influence after the experiences with James II. Her lineage gave her a legitimate claim, and when King William III died without a direct heir, the throne eventually passed to her son, George I, in 1714. This marked the beginning of the Hanoverian dynasty in England, which had a profound impact on the British monarchy, shaping its future well into the modern era. What’s incredibly intriguing is that Sophia never actually ruled; she died just weeks before her son became king. This twist of fate left her as a figure more of potential than action, yet her legacy lives on. The descendants of Sophia continue to play significant roles in British history, intertwining with various monarchs and shaping the nation’s political landscape. Why Was Sophia Dorothea Of Celle Imprisoned?

5 답변2025-09-08 23:43:01
Sophia Dorothea of Celle's imprisonment is one of those historical dramas that feels ripped from a tragic novel. Married to the future George I of Great Britain, their relationship was doomed from the start—cold, political, and utterly loveless. When she began an affair with Count Philip Christoph von Königsmarck, it wasn’t just a personal betrayal; it threatened the stability of the Hanoverian succession. The count mysteriously vanished (likely assassinated), and Sophia Dorothea was divorced and locked away in Ahlden Castle for 30 years until her death.
